ANOKA - Action's Fishing, Jack, 809 West Hwy 10, www.actionsfishing.com (763-422-4890)

Fishing was great for me last week. My partner, J. P. Yehle and I, took first place in the Smallmouth Bass tournament on the Mississippi in Anoka. There were 50 boats and we had a combined weight of 17.5 pounds for 5 fish. The Bass fishing has been phenomenal for both largemouth and smallmouth in the entire area around Anoka and Isanti counties. Top water action has been the most productive, especially in the evening. The crappies on Green and Linwood are biting well. For sunnies, try Big Lake and Buffalo. Also try Pelican Lake for Largemouth and Northern Pike. Watch out for deadheads!! Thanks, Jack.
